Transaction e8663d2517b99d13a7ce8873245b2eb942b55c1bcb819e348aeb131b2757ae32
1 Input
1 Output
-
e8663d2517b99d13a7ce8873245b2eb942b55c1bcb819e348aeb131b2757ae32:0
- value
- 1512294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de99d793988a55fa826dfd492ec4824e6c2412d5 OP_EQUAL
- address
- 3Mz2EGQAJYoHbskUPzV7gfnB9YQhUZK5N6